logo

Output abac8062b3041c909129b36ef11b82b573276382a454f576ad3405b8b3a0daa5:0

value
1393541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 825607f56a4eecd67ca0ffb51b343b1e7b3142b5 OP_EQUAL
address
3DaAq2VVz6thZntqFLySfUc6NA5ZvtDZGw
transaction
abac8062b3041c909129b36ef11b82b573276382a454f576ad3405b8b3a0daa5